What Qualifies as a Catastrophic Injury in Florida?

Red tap surrounding a major car accident

In Florida, catastrophic injuries are those that have severe, long-lasting, or permanent effects on a person’s life. These injuries typically result in significant physical impairment, disability, or disfigurement. While there’s no strict legal definition, the following types of injuries are generally considered catastrophic:

  • Spinal cord issues: Sustaining damage to the spinal cord can lead to partial or complete paralysis. This ends up affecting a person’s mobility and independence. Even a small amount of trauma to the spinal cord is a catastrophic injury.
  • Severe burns: Extensive burns can lead to permanent scarring, disfigurement, and ongoing medical treatment. Third degree burns are the most serious type of burn injury.
  • Amputations: The loss of a limb dramatically alters a person’s life, requiring significant adjustments and often prosthetics. A person who has suffered the loss of a limb in an accident needs immediate medical attention and the proper ongoing/rehabilitative care.
  • Multiple fractures: Severe breaks or crushed bones, especially those requiring surgical intervention or resulting in chronic pain. While all broken bones require professional medical care, multiple fractures can be a truly catastrophic injury.
  • Significant damage to body organs: Injuries to vital and sensitive organs like the heart or kidneys can have life-threatening consequences. With bodily organ injuries, immediate emergency medical attention is an absolute must.
  • Loss of sight or hearing: Permanent loss of these senses significantly impacts a person’s quality of life and ability to work. For a person who has suffered blindness or deafness in an accident, the proper ongoing support is a must.
  • Medical Malpractice Cases: A case that involves severe injuries caused by a healthcare provider’s negligence, resulting in long-term physical, emotional, and financial harm. Victims seek compensation for medical costs, lost wages, and pain and suffering.

These injuries often require extensive medical treatment, rehabilitation, and long-term care. They can prevent a person from working or enjoying life as they did before the accident. In legal terms, catastrophic injuries are those that have a severe impact on a person’s ability to perform daily activities and maintain employment.

A modified comparative negligence standard applies to catastrophic injury claims. Each party to an accident can be held liable for their share of the blame—that includes the victim. Imagine you sustained $500,000 in damages due to a spinal cord injury in a car crash. If you were held liable for 20 percent of the fault, you would be liable for 20 percent of your own damages ($20,000). Every percent point of fault matters in a catastrophic injury claim in Orlando. It can be worth thousands of dollars of compensation, not just medical bills.

A Two-Year Statute of Limitations for Catastrophic Injury Claims

A major multi car accident in the middle of the night on a busy city street

There is a limited deadline to bring a personal injury lawsuit in Florida. Under Florida law (Florida Statutes § 95.11), these cases are subject to a two-year statute of limitations. Catastrophic injury claims are no exception to the broader rule. Do not wait too long to get started with your case. What Compensation Do You Get for an Orlando Catastrophic Injury?

A gavel sitting on top of a pile of money won in a catastrophic injury claim

It depends. In Florida, injured victims have the right to hold the at-fault party responsible for both economic losses and non-economic damages. Victims of catastrophic injuries in Orlando may be entitled to significant compensation to cover the extensive costs and life changes resulting from their spinal cord injuries and more. The types of compensation available typically include:

  • Medical expenses: This covers all past and future medical costs, including hospital stays, surgeries, medications, rehabilitation, and any necessary medical equipment.
  • Pain and suffering: Non-economic damages for physical pain and emotional distress caused by the injury.
  • Life care costs: Expenses for ongoing care needs, such as in-home nursing or modifications to living spaces.
  • Loss of enjoyment of life: Compensation for the victim’s inability to participate in activities they once enjoyed.

The exact amount of compensation varies based on the specific circumstances of each case. What are Punitive Damages in a Personal Injury Lawsuit?

Punitive damages in a personal injury lawsuit are awarded to punish the defendant for particularly reckless or malicious behavior and to deter similar conduct in the future. Unlike other damages, which aim to make the victim whole, punitive damages focus on the defendant’s misconduct. They can sometimes be awarded in a catastrophic accident claim in Florida. To be clear, these damages are rare but they may be awarded after gross negligence, such as a drunk driving crash.
